Output d63c78651d2fc4a8c95c338e5dd3fa28118ccae3c199168515cd9b9d08af06aa:0

value
5943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 721af6fb7d5c240be64cc1fcbaf928be0d6d916d OP_EQUAL
address
3C6MFxWPcNYdsT33ffuoQCwNaoqzy6XpvP
transaction
d63c78651d2fc4a8c95c338e5dd3fa28118ccae3c199168515cd9b9d08af06aa
spent
true